BACKGROUND: Oxytocin can stimulate release of myocardial biomarkers troponin I and T, prolong QTc and induce ST-depression. OBJECTIVE: To explore cardiac changes after either intravenous carbetocin or oxytocin. STUDY DESIGN: Exploratory phase 4 randomised controlled trial. SETTING: Obstetrics units of Oslo University Hospital, Norway between September 2015 and May 2018. PARTICIPANTS: Forty healthy, singleton pregnant women aged 18 to 50âyears at gestational age at least 36âweeks with a planned caesarean delivery. INTERVENTIONS: Participants were randomised to receive either oxytocin 2.5âIU or carbetocin 100âµg immediately after delivery. MAIN OUTCOME MEASURES: The primary endpoint was the assessment of troponin I within 48âh of study drug administration. Troponin I and T, and creatine kinase myocardial band assessments were measured before spinal anaesthesia (baseline), and again at 4, 10 and 24âh after delivery. QTc, ST-depression and relative increase in heart rate were recorded from start of study drug administration to 10âmin after delivery. All adverse events were monitored. RESULTS: Compared with the carbetocin group, higher troponin I levels were observed in the oxytocin group at 4âh and 10âh after delivery. For both treatment groups, an increase from baseline in troponin I and T was most pronounced at 10âh after delivery, and it had begun to decline by 24âh. QTc increased with time after administration of both study drugs, with a mean maximum increase of 10.4âms observed at 9âmin (P â < â0.001). No statistical differences were observed in QTc ( P â=â0.13) or ST-depression ( P â=â0.11) between the treatment groups. CONCLUSIONS: Oxytocin 2.5âIU and carbetocin 100âµg caused a similar increase in QTc. The trial was underpowered with regards to ST-depression and the release of myocardial biomarkers and these warrant further investigation. Data from this trial will inform a larger phase 4 trial to determine potential drug differences in troponin release. TRIAL REGISTRATION: ClinicalTrials.gov Identifier: NCT02528136.
